Output 306f13e70e7415f8ce39f746c8bfb2a1106e1af1e1c712612b45c399174ded5d:1

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d77105faa2265a20a9c958c0e7b1755f198686b OP_EQUAL
address
3JxpGWTNPbBJA63yb1NMPcjGN5ZU1hptUj
transaction
306f13e70e7415f8ce39f746c8bfb2a1106e1af1e1c712612b45c399174ded5d
confirmations
372850
spent
true